About University of Wisconsin-Parkside
Nestled on the shores of Lake Michigan, University of Wisconsin-Parkside offers students a distinctive blend of academic opportunity and waterfront living. With an enrollment of just under 3,000 students, UW-Parkside provides an intimate learning environment where personalized attention from faculty thrives. This public institution welcomes a diverse student body with a 73% admission rate, making quality higher education accessible to ambitious learners from all backgrounds. The university's commitment to community engagement is woven into campus life, with strong connections to Kenosha's vibrant cultural scene and thriving job market. Students benefit from partnerships with local employers, internship opportunities, and a location that bridges Milwaukee and Chicago's professional networks. The picturesque setting along Lake Michigan provides unparalleled recreational access—from beach activities to waterfront parks—creating a natural complement to rigorous coursework. Cost & Financial Aid
Annual tuition and estimated costs
University of Wisconsin-Parkside offers relatively affordable tuition, but students should budget approximately $8,000-$12,000 annually for housing depending on whether they choose on-campus or off-campus options. Combined with the low average net price of $10,044, total first-year costs remain competitive compared to peer institutions.
- ✓Live on-campus during freshman year to take advantage of bundled housing and meal plans, which typically cost $8,000-$10,000 and are often cheaper than renting nearby
- ✓Consider off-campus shared housing with 3-4 roommates in nearby Kenosha to reduce individual housing costs to $400-$550/month versus $600-$800 for single rooms
- ✓Explore university housing scholarship programs or resident advisor (RA) positions that offer free or heavily discounted room and board
- ✓Look into commuting options if you live within 30 miles—Wisconsin allows many UW-Parkside students to attend while living at home, eliminating housing costs entirely
Living Near University of Wisconsin-Parkside
# UW-Parkside Housing Guide for Students UW-Parkside sits on Kenosha's outskirts, offering a quieter, more spacious setting than typical college towns. The campus borders farmland and natural areas, creating a peaceful atmosphere while remaining accessible to downtown amenities. Most students live on or near campus, with popular off-campus areas including the neighborhoods along 22nd Avenue and south of campus toward the lakefront. These areas offer a mix of rental apartments and houses within walking or short biking distance. Transportation is manageable; many students walk or bike to campus, though a car is helpful for exploring beyond immediate neighborhoods. The city bus system provides connections downtown, and the Metra commuter rail links to Milwaukee and Chicago. Downtown Kenosha, about 15 minutes away by car or bus, features restaurants, shops, and Lake Michigan beaches. The charming waterfront area offers entertainment and dining options that draw students on weekends. Kenosha maintains a friendly, safe community atmosphere. Campus security and local police maintain visible presence. The smaller student body and suburban setting foster a close-knit feel, making most neighborhoods welcoming and secure for students.
